摘要
High-rise buildings are one of the primary building structures in the modern day metropolitan area. Since Taiwan is located in the western area of the Circum-Pacific Sismic Zone, the quality of quake insulation and damping capacity of buildings are the key factors which determines the safety of high-rise buildings. The study analyzes and discusses the current existing damping capacity and quake insulation mechanics. The examination of high-rise buildings' seismic retraits system theory, the inspection of seismic restraits of the complete architectural structure set of edifices, the current data gathered for both the advantages and disadvantages of seisemic restraits, datas indicating the damages after earthquakes and the data usage of related past incidents to determine proper responses when accidents happen are also the focus of the study. The study uses the Janapese post-earthquake renovation plan as a reference for seisemic restraits designs and post-quake responses.
